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Visual Basic w Visual Studio 2013


Gość kamil40013

Rekomendowane odpowiedzi

Gość kamil40013
Opublikowano

Witam. Dopiero zaczynam przygodę z programowaniem i na początek muszę ogarnąć podstawy.

 

607671404136720394701.png

 

Jakie są różnicę między VB, a VB .NET.

Visual Studio 2013 obsługuję obie wersje VB, czy tylko wersję VB .NET ?

Można prosić o jakieś gotowe przykłady kodu, który można wykonać w VS 2013 ?

Opublikowano

 

Jakie są różnicę między VB, a VB .NET.

 

Spore, VB.NET jest w pełni językiem obiektowym. Posiada zaimplementowane mechanizmy: dziedziczenie (parent), konstruktory, inicjowanie zmiennych inline, delegaty czyli wskaźniki do metod oraz obsługę wyjątków. Jest tego więcej ogólnie. Natomiast VB nie posiada tylu bajerów przez co jest łatwiejszy do nauki. Warto się uczyć VB i z czasem przesiąść się na VB.NET.

 

 

 

 

Visual Studio 2013 obsługuję obie wersje VB, czy tylko wersję VB .NET ?

 

Nie mam pojęcia bo używam 2010. Ale raczej myślę że tak.

 

 

 

 

Można prosić o jakieś gotowe przykłady kodu, który można wykonać w VS 2013 ?

 

Z tego co wiem, większa część kodu działa i w 2010 i w 2013.

 

 

 

.

Kliknij tutaj aby otworzyć mój GitHub.

Prawie cały czas jestem na Discord𝗣𝗮𝗳𝗳𝗰𝗶𝗼#6330

Gość kamil40013
Opublikowano

Czyli w Visual Studio 2013. Nie trzeba nigdzie dodatkowo ustawić czy programuje w VB czy w VB .NET ?

 

Ten VisualBasic bez .NET, to VB 6.0 ?

Opublikowano

Co do wersji VB pewny nie jestem. Masz może w tym okienku "Aplikacja systemu Windows"? Wygląda to tak:

(Plik > Nowy > Projekt > Po lewej wybierz Zainstalowane i Visual Basic > W środku okna wybierz "Aplikacja systemu Windows".

 

Tam wybierasz opcję, która pozwoli Tobie pisać w VB. Widzę że używasz polskiej wersji a ja angielskiej więc ułożenie menu jest też inne (różnice w wersjach), ale myśle że poradzisz sobie.

Kliknij tutaj aby otworzyć mój GitHub.

Prawie cały czas jestem na Discord𝗣𝗮𝗳𝗳𝗰𝗶𝗼#6330

Gość kamil40013
Opublikowano

Co do wersji VB pewny nie jestem. Masz może w tym okienku "Aplikacja systemu Windows"? Wygląda to tak:

(Plik > Nowy > Projekt > Po lewej wybierz Zainstalowane i Visual Basic > W środku okna wybierz "Aplikacja systemu Windows".

 

Tam wybierasz opcję, która pozwoli Tobie pisać w VB. Widzę że używasz polskiej wersji a ja angielskiej więc ułożenie menu jest też inne (różnice w wersjach), ale myśle że poradzisz sobie.

 

Tak, ale ja miałem na myśli, czy to jest zwykły VB, czy VB .NET. Ja mam napisane tylko "VisualBasic" i nic więcej.

Opublikowano

Zwykły VB bez żadnego .NET

 

Wersje rozszerzone (pełne wersje) mają VB.NET

Kliknij tutaj aby otworzyć mój GitHub.

Prawie cały czas jestem na Discord𝗣𝗮𝗳𝗳𝗰𝗶𝗼#6330

Opublikowano

Jeśli zaczynasz programowanie to lepiej zacznij od C#. Przyjemny język, łatwy, no może minusem jest to że ma mniej stylów, ale i tak polecam.

Gość kamil40013
Opublikowano

W tej kwestii każdy ma inne zdanie. Jeśli zadałbym tu teraz pytanie, od jakiego języka programowania zacząć, to pewnie każdy język programowania by się tu pojawił łączeni e z asemblerem i Javą.

Osobiście słyszałem, że najlepiej zacząć od VB, gdyż jest on najprostszy. O C++ i C# słyszałem, to że jest ciężki do nauczenia się. Każdy ma inne zdanie.

 

Jakie książki o programowaniu polecacie na początek jeżeli chodzi o C/C++

Opublikowano

Zgadzam się z kamil40013 że najłatwiej jest nauczyć się VB. Powiem coś na swoim przykładzie. Jako pierwszy język, który się uczyłem był właśnie C++. I z czasem gdy miałem pierwszy kontakt z Visual Studio i językiem VB to w ogóle nie dało się z początku pisać. Zupełnie inna formuła funkcji, tworzenia zmiennych i samo używanie tych include'sów. Mimo że znałem C++ to nie wiedziałem od czego zacząć w VB bo dużo rzeczy z C++ nie chciało mi działać xD.

Więc.. daje Tobie do zrozumienia, że jeśli zamierzasz w przyszłości pisać w innym języku niż VB to nie ucz się go. Wiedza z VB się Tobie mało przyda. No chyba że chcesz tworzyć launchery czy crack'i do gier. Choć o takim czymś nie słyszałem. Co do samej Javy to jak dla mnie nie ma żadnego sensu jej wdrążanie i nauczanie. Gry nie zrobisz, a jeśli tak, to będzie tak muląca jak Minecraft. Programy? Również bezsens. Już lepiej użyć VB. Co do pluginów do MC to zależy... jedni poświęcają życie pisaniu pluginasów, inni nawet nie instalują eclipse. Pozdro.

Kliknij tutaj aby otworzyć mój GitHub.

Prawie cały czas jestem na Discord𝗣𝗮𝗳𝗳𝗰𝗶𝗼#6330

Opublikowano

Zgadzam się z kamil40013 że najłatwiej jest nauczyć się VB. Powiem coś na swoim przykładzie. Jako pierwszy język, który się uczyłem był właśnie C++. I z czasem gdy miałem pierwszy kontakt z Visual Studio i językiem VB to w ogóle nie dało się z początku pisać. Zupełnie inna formuła funkcji, tworzenia zmiennych i samo używanie tych include'sów. 

 

Podstaw prawie każdego(nie licząc np. brainfucka) języka jest tak samo łatwo się nauczyć. 

Chodzi o to, że np. C/C++ w porównaniu z np. Javą,C# można uznać za języki "niższego poziomu" i później pomoga w zrozumieniu niektórych mechanizmów.

 

Co do VB.Net to nawet składnię ma całkiem inną od popularnych języków(C,C++,Java,C#).

 

 

Co do samej Javy to jak dla mnie nie ma żadnego sensu jej wdrążanie i nauczanie. Gry nie zrobisz, a jeśli tak, to będzie tak muląca jak Minecraft. Programy? Również bezsens. Już lepiej użyć VB. Co do pluginów do MC to zależy... jedni poświęcają życie pisaniu pluginasów, inni nawet nie instalują eclipse. Pozdro.

 

WTF?

 

Programy w Javie to bezsens?

Wieloplatformowość, coś ci to mówi?

 

Do czego lepiej użyć VB.Net? Bo z tego co wiem to większość nowego poważnego softu powstaje głównie w Javie/C#, a gry w C++.

Opublikowano

Bo VB ma więcej poradników i kursów, dodatkowo wiele funkcji można używać jako Drag & Drop co sprzyja tworzeniu GUI na własne potrzeby. Nie trzeba się użerać z pisaniem pozycji x1, x2, y1, y2 tylko wszystko już ma swoje miejsce. A dobranie odpowiednich dodatków pozwoli to co sama Java, m.in pobieranie plików, synchronizacja z FTP (odbiór, przesył itp) czy nawet zarządzanie samymi archiwami. Javy dlatego nie polecam bo ma większe zachcianki na RAM. Tyle w temacie.

Kliknij tutaj aby otworzyć mój GitHub.

Prawie cały czas jestem na Discord𝗣𝗮𝗳𝗳𝗰𝗶𝗼#6330

Opublikowano

VB jest bardzo prosty w nauczeniu, wymaga tylko podstawowego angielskiego. Jak obejrzysz parę filmów 90% funkcji zapamiętasz. Dodatkowo można w nim robić programy (GUI). Jest jeszcze RAD Studio, ale jest trudny w nauczeniu (wymagana znajomość C++ lub Delphi).

@Lavezzi

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...